I got a flat in my tire wall driving down from the mountains 10 days ago. I was VERY GLAD I'd bought the inflatable spare or it would have been a lot more drama.

I didn't bother to contact Rivian - just went straight to Discount Tire who are much closer. They had 2 Rivian approved options for my 21s (yes - I know - lucky me on the 21s....) - the original pirellis and some michelins. They had the pucks and got it done within an hour.

With other vehicles I'd owned - I'd never have gone back to the dealership for something like tires, and here in Denver at least - there's absolutely no reason to either for Rivian. Plenty of other options.

If Joe "I am under the impression an EV is special" wants to pay Rivian their hourly rate to do a winter changeover they are making money. Their $200/hr rate is more than enough to make money on the labor of an entry level tech. Giving free car washes after a warranty service is what costs them money.

And yes, any garage can change or rotate tires. That doesn't mean there aren't people who would rather go to their dealer to have the dealer do it. Do I rotate my own tires? Yes. Do the Volvo, Subaru, and VW dealers that we bought our prior vehicles offer paid tire rotations, balances, and winter changeovers for $$? Yep. Why? Because it makes them money.
